Understanding Atmospheric Design in Digital Environments
Atmospheric design is a sophisticated discipline rooted in visual arts, cinematography, and game development. Its primary goal is to evoke specific emotional responses—trust, wonder, suspense, or serenity—by manipulating environmental elements such as lighting, colour grading, particle effects, and spatial composition.
For instance, consider the use of fog or mist in creating a sense of mystery. Historically, in traditional painting and theatre, fog was used to obscure details, thereby heightening curiosity and suspense. In modern digital media, this concept has evolved into complex visual layers that can be rendered in real-time, thanks to advancements in hardware and graphics engines.
The Significance of Colour and Mist in Atmosphere Creation
| Element | Impact on Atmosphere | Examples in Media |
|---|---|---|
| Blue Tones | Conveys tranquility, mystery, and otherworldliness | Science fiction landscapes, mystical realms |
| Mist & Fog | Introduces depth, obscures details, enhances suspense | Horror settings, enchanted forests |
| Lighting & Shadows | Defines mood, guides focus, emphasizes atmospheric density | Film noir, fantasy worlds |
Integrating a mystical blue mist atmosphere involves more than applying a static filter; it’s about combining colour palettes with dynamic effects that simulate volumetric fog, reflections, and ambient light. This combination can enrich environments, creating layers of depth and mood that resonate with viewers on a visceral level.
Case Study: The Role of Digital Effects in Enhancing Mystical Atmospheres
Leading studios and independent artists employ sophisticated tools to craft such atmospheres. For example, the integration of particle systems within game engines like Unreal or Unity enables real-time rendering of ethereal mists. These mist layers often incorporate subtle variations—dynamic interactions with character movements or environmental changes—adding realism and immersion.
One notable example is found in fantasy role-playing games where the environment shifts from lush green forests to mysterious blue-hued landscapes shrouded in mist. These transitions are achieved using layered post-processing effects, volumetric fog shaders, and colour grading that leans into cooler tones. The cumulative result is an environment that feels both alive and infused with a palpable sense of magic.

The Future of Atmospheric Design: Innovation and Industry Insights
As technology pushes the boundaries of realism, the potential for atmospheric design continues to expand. Real-time ray tracing, volumetric lighting, and AI-driven environmental effects allow creators to craft hyper-real and highly immersive atmospheres. The integration of AI can even automate the generation of complex mist patterns, ensuring each environment feels unique and dynamically reactive.
